The Name: A History of the Dual-Gendered Hebrew Name for God – A Talk with Mark Sameth @ Virtual Event
Jun 23 @ 7:00 pm – 8:00 pm
Join us for this special presentation with Rabbi Mark Sameth, author of the book The Name: A History of the Dual-Gendered Hebrew Name for God.
Counter to everything we grew up believing, the God of Israel was understood by its earliest worshippers to be a dual-gendered, male-female deity. So argues Mark Sameth in his new and meticulously researched book. Join us for a fascinating online talk and Q&A session with the author to learn and discuss. Wednesday, June 23, 7pm PST. Free and open to all.
About Rabbi Mark Sameth: Named one of “America’s Most Inspiring Rabbis” by The Forward’s, featured in Berne and Blechman’s God: 48 Famous and Fascinating Minds Talk about God, Rabbi Mark Sameth’s essays include “Our Father, Who Art Our Mother” (Religion Dispatches) and “Is God Transgender?” (Op-Ed, The New York Times).
